I've been battling for a week with this issue, and can't figure what I'm doing wrong.
My conf:
. HP Pavilion DV8-1090ef (french edition) with two HDDs
. First HDD is Windows 7 dedicated
. Second HDD is sliced for win7 data, linux + swap, and OSX:
/dev/disk0
#: TYPE NAME SIZE IDENTIFIER
0: FDisk_partition_scheme *320.1 GB disk0
1: Windows_NTFS DATA 160.0 GB disk0s1
2: Apple_HFS IPC 32.2 GB disk0s3
3: Linux_Swap 8.0 GB disk0s5
4: Linux 50.0 GB disk0s6
5: Apple_HFS Cham 1.1 GB disk0s7
6: Apple_HFS SnowLeo 47.2 GB disk0s8
7: Apple_HFS SnowLeoRepair 21.5 GB disk0s9
/dev/disk1
#: TYPE NAME SIZE IDENTIFIER
0: FDisk_partition_scheme *320.1 GB disk1
1: Windows_NTFS SYSTEM 208.7 MB disk1s1
2: Windows_NTFS OS 303.4 GB disk1s2
3: Windows_NTFS RECOVERY 16.4 GB disk1s3
4: Windows_FAT_32 HP_TOOLS 108.4 MB disk1s4
(When hitting Tab at Chameleon prompt, the "SnowLeo" partition is shown as hd(1,8) )
IPC is a 10.5.8 install, on a primary partition
Cham is unused (created for a tutorial, to have chameleon on a separate partition, but it didn't work)
SnowLeo is my 10.6.4 install
SnowLeoRepair is a backup partition
(Linux, LinuxSwap, Cham, SnowLeo and SnowLeoRepair, are inside an extended partition)
The boot sequence is managed by grub:
MBR of first HDD: Grub
Grub -> Cham 2.0RC4 (boot1h on boot sector of IPC)
Grub -> Cham 2.0RC5-r611 (boot1h on boot sector of SnowLeo)
When launching IPC, its own Chameleon defaults on IPC, which is perfect.
But when launching SnowLeo, its own Chameleon defaults also on IPC.
I tried to use the "Default Partition" parameter, but with no luck.
At first SnowLeo was using 2.0RC4, I then tried RC5, but it doesn't solve the problem.

The kernel and kernel flags are taken into account, but never the Default Partition, it continues to load "IPC" by default.
I also tried to put the partition label in quotes "SnowLeo" instead of hd(1,8), with no luck.
Can someone point me to the right solution ?
